147 JTD Starting problems

Hi

After 6 years with no problems, my 2003 Alfa 147 1.9 JTD is suddenly reluctant to start. The ignition turns the engine over as normal, with all normal lights etc, but doesn't fire. Waiting a while seems to cure it.

The battery seems fine, and when it does eventually start, it runs normally.

Two things which may simply be coincidence - firstly Ive noticed a buzzing/whirring sound from the off-side rear wheel area (which I presume is the fuel pump) which I dont think was present before (or at least seems noisier). And second, when the problem has occured, the engine has been hot having only been turned off for a short time.

I'd appreciate any help, as the car's really unreliable in its present state.

Not starting when hot is a give-away that the crank sensor is faulty in petrol-engined Alfas. It's not unheard of in diesels though...there's been a few similar problems recently.

Have a browse/search through the posts in this forum, and see if the symptoms match yours...
